Analysis

The most recent figure for avocados — gross production value in Northern Africa is 292,950 1000 USD,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 64 years on record.

That represents a change of up 6.6% on the previous year and up 295.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, avocados — gross production value in Northern Africa peaked at 292,950 1000 USD in 2024 and was at its lowest, 2,321 1000 USD, in 1961.

That places Northern Africa 18th out of 24 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
